    Is this irony, hypocracy, or both?

    The Iowa State Center sent out an email to university staff promoting ticket sales for Cheech and Chong's Nov. 5 "Light Up America" appearence at CY Stephens, while at the same time three football players have been suspended indefinately for allegedly doing just that.

    I have no problem whatsoever with the suspensions, but I'm struggling with the mixed messages.
